Chocolate Cherry Macadamia Nut Magic Bars

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 24 bars 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ups crushed Nilla wafers, 8oz
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ips
  • ½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• ¾ cup macadamia nuts, chopped
  • ¾ cup dried cherries, roughly chopped
  • ¾ cup sweetened shredded coconut
  • 1 14oz can sweetened condensed milk


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line a 9×13 baking pan with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on the sides for easy removal.
  2. In a bowl, mix 2 cups crushed Nilla wafers and ½ cup melted butter until evenly combined, the mixture should resemble wet sand. Press firmly and evenly into the bottom of the prepared pan to form the crust.
  3. Sprinkle 1 cup white chocolate chips evenly over the crust, followed by ½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ips.
  4. Scatter ¾ cup chopped macadamia nuts and ¾ cup chopped dried cherries evenly over the chocolate chips.
  5. Sprinkle ¾ cup sweetened shredded coconut over the top.
  6. Drizzle the sweetened condensed milk evenly over the entire surface, making sure most of the topping is covered.
  7. Bake for 25-30 minutes, until the edges are set and the coconut is lightly golden.
  8. Let cool completely in the pan, then refrigerate for at least 1 hour before cutting into bars. Cutting while still warm will cause them to fall apart.

Notes

You can make these more bite-size by cutting into smaller bars.
